Carla Vista Co. has these comparative balance sheet data: CARLA VISTA CO. Balance Sheets December 31 2020 2019 Cash $ 16,140 $ 32,280 Accounts receivable (net) 75,320 64,560 Inventory 64,560 53,800 Plant assets (net) 215,200 193,680 $371,220 $344,320 Accounts payable $ 53,800 $ 64,560 Mortgage payable (15%) 107,600 107,600 Common stock, $10 par 150,640 129,120 Retained earnings 59,180 43,040 $371,220 $344,320 Additional information for 2020: 1. Net income was $32,500. 2. Sales on account were $392,900. Sales returns and allowances amounted to $27,300. 3. Cost of goods sold was $217,300. 4. Net cash provided by operating activities was $57,200. 5. Capital expenditures were $30,000, and cash dividends were $19,000. Compute the following ratios at December 31, 2020. (Round current ratio and inventory turnover to 2 decimal places, e.g. 1.83 and all other answers to 1 decimal place, e.g. 1.8. Use 365 days for calculation.) (a) Current ratio. :1 (b) Accounts receivable turnover. times (c) Average collection period. days (d) Inventory turnover. times (e) Days in inventory. days (f) Free cash flow. $
